Force per unit refers to the measurement of force applied over a specific area or volume, typically expressed in units such as pascals (Pa) for pressure or newtons per square meter (N/m²). It quantifies how much force is exerted on a unit area, providing insight into the distribution of force across a surface. This concept is crucial in fields like physics, engineering, and material science for understanding stress, pressure, and structural integrity.

A newton is the unit of force in the International System of Units (SI), named after Sir Isaac Newton. One newton is equal to the amount of force required to accelerate a mass of one kilogram at a rate of one meter per second squared. It is commonly used to measure force, weight, and tension.
Force per unit charge is called electric field strength. It is a measure of the influence a charged object will have on other charged objects in its vicinity.

The measure of the force applied over a unit area is called pressure. It is calculated as force divided by the area over which the force is distributed. The unit of pressure is typically N/m^2 (Newton per square meter) or Pascal (Pa).

The spring constant of an elastic material is a measure of how stiff the material is. It represents the force required to stretch or compress the material by a certain amount. It is typically denoted by the symbol k and has units of force per unit length or force per unit deformation.
